# --- Brindlehook scanner bridge env ---
# Hey on-call: this file feeds the barcode bridge that syncs handheld
# scans into Stockwren. If scans stop landing, check the bridge logs
# before touching anything here. Restart the service after any edit —
# it doesn't hot-reload. The scanner API credential goes on the next line:

vault entry, yagep-yagef: COURIER_KEY13=8965fb29ff62d

## Changed defaults

Heads up: the Ledgerline tax-rate lookup cache now defaults to a 15-minute TTL instead of 24 hours. Turns out rates in the Veldt County sandbox were going stale mid-demo, which was embarrassing. Eviction is now LRU rather than FIFO, and the cache warms on boot. If you're reviewing, check that nothing hardcodes the old TTL. The new defaults land as follows.

deployment values, bajop-taweg:
holwyn:
  log_level: debug
  metrics_host: metrics.holwyn.zemvarsys.internal
  pool_size: 32

For the incoming director: warranty costs on the Kestrel heater range exceeded plan by 22% this quarter, driven by a thermostat fault in units built at the Morrow Vale plant. Remediation kits are in production, and we have provisioned additional reserves through year-end. Claims volume should taper once the field fix completes, though the Harlow distribution region remains an outlier. Supplier recovery discussions with Brantic Components are underway. The confidential note on associated business plans is appended immediately below.

management briefing: Only 33 of the 205 pilot accounts renewed Kasath, so a churn review is set for October 17. Weniusek Logistics is in early talks to buy Holethax Freight for about $345.6 million.

AI-3: Proctoring queue in Veritym backed up during the Thursday exam window; consumer lag hit 22 minutes. Cause: dedupe cache eviction storm. Mitigation: cache TTL raised, consumer count doubled. Owner: Tomas, due next sprint. On-call: if lag exceeds 5 minutes during an exam window, run the drain playbook immediately. Full drain steps are documented on the internal page below.

wiki page, tawip-kagef: https://confluence.nelvrodata.example/ticket/browse/secrets/ticket/88adfa5c911985f4